The M249 SAW (Squad Automatic Weapon) is recognized for its design as a light machine gun and operates using an open bolt mechanism. This mechanism allows the weapon to cool more effectively when not being fired, as the bolt remains in the open position, enabling faster cycling and reducing the chance of overheating during sustained fire.

In addition to its role as a machine gun, the M249 is known for its ability to be fed from both linked ammunition and magazine, making it versatile for various combat situations. The open bolt design also contributes to a low rate of fire, which can help improve accuracy during automatic fire.
